feat(frameworks): add Drupal 8/9/10/11 support (#271)

Detects Drupal projects via composer.json drupal/* deps; extracts routes from *.routing.yml (route nodes + references edges to controllers/forms/entity handlers) and Drupal hook implementations from .module/.install/.theme/.inc. Adds yaml/twig as file-level languages and excludes core/contrib by default. Resolves #268.

/**
* Drupal Framework Resolver
*
* Supports Drupal 8/9/10/11 (Composer-based projects). Drupal 7 is not supported.
*
* ## What this resolver does
*
* 1. **Detection** — reads composer.json and checks for any `drupal/*` dependency in
* `require` or `require-dev`.
*
* 2. **Route extraction** — parses `*.routing.yml` files and emits `route` nodes for each
* Drupal route, with `references` edges to the `_controller`, `_form`, or entity handler
* class/method.
*
* 3. **Hook detection** — scans `.module`, `.install`, `.theme`, and `.inc` files for Drupal
* hook implementations. Two strategies are used:
* a. Docblock: `@Implements hook_X()` → precise, no false positives.
* b. Name pattern: function `{moduleName}_{hookSuffix}()` → catches hooks without
* docblocks but may produce false positives on helper functions.
* Detected hooks emit an `UnresolvedRef` from the implementing function node to the
* canonical `hook_X` name, linking implementations to the hook when `codegraph_callers`
* is invoked.
*
* ## Design decisions (review in future iterations)
*
* - Hook graph resolution (v1): hook references are stored as UnresolvedRef pointing to the
* canonical `hook_X` name. If Drupal core is indexed, these will resolve to core hook
* definitions. Without core, they remain unresolved but are still searchable via
* `codegraph_search("form_alter")`. Full hook-node creation (virtual nodes for every hook)
* is deferred to a future iteration.
*
* - Services / plugins (out of scope for v1): `*.services.yml` service definitions and plugin
* annotations (`@Block`, `@FormElement`, etc.) are not extracted. Add a TODO below when
* ready to implement.
*
* - Twig templates (out of scope for v1): `.twig` files are tracked as file nodes but no
* symbol extraction is performed (no tree-sitter Twig grammar). Implement when a Twig
* grammar WASM is available.
*
* ## TODOs for future iterations
*
* - TODO: Extract service definitions from `*.services.yml` files (class → service-id edges).
* - TODO: Extract plugin annotations (`@Block`, `@FormElement`, `@Field`, etc.) from PHP
* docblocks and emit plugin nodes with references to the annotated class.
* - TODO: Add Twig symbol extraction when a tree-sitter Twig grammar becomes available.
* - TODO: Improve hook resolution: create virtual `hook_*` nodes so `codegraph_callers`
* returns all implementations even when Drupal core is not indexed.
*/

/**
* Extract hook implementation references from a Drupal PHP file.
*
* Strategy A (primary): look for docblocks containing `Implements hook_X().`
* followed immediately by the function definition. This is the Drupal coding
* standard and is precise.
*
* Strategy B (fallback): for functions whose name starts with `{moduleName}_`,
* treat the suffix as the hook name. Catches hooks without docblocks but may
* produce false positives on non-hook helper functions.
*
* Each detected hook emits an UnresolvedRef from the implementing function node
* (identified by computing the same ID tree-sitter would generate) to the
* canonical hook name, e.g. `hook_form_alter`.
*/
